SIR SLY have released a new video for their second single “&Run,” from the group’s sophomore album Don’t You Worry, Honey which is out now. The band is fronted by vocalist Landon Jacobs with instrumentalists Jason Suwito and Hayden Coplen accompanying him. The trio methodically built a steady following and waited for the opportune time to reveal their real identities. Such a peculiar M.O. has led them towards chasing the bizarre throughout their career.

The song’s infectious pop hook plays off of its deep house influenced synths: it’s ear candy for listeners. SIR SLY manages to create something catchy, something one can sing along to, without forsaking their more latent artistic goals: “Happy, but a little lost. Well, I don’t know what I don’t know, so I’ll kick my shoes off and run” sings frontman Landon Jacobs, the group echoes melancholy but their melodies scream something high energy. It’s a unique overlay of energy over lyrics that are tinged with human sadness.

As for the video the group utilizes a modern aesthetic near its beginning in order to capture the day in the life of three bandmates. The bright atmosphere characterizes a hot fall day in Los Angeles. “We wanted to write and center this music video around the concept of a fantastical day in the life of 3 bandmates,” Sir Sly said in a statement to Earmilk, “complete with choreographed movements, kitschy transportation methods, airline gear debacles, matching pajamas & outfits.”
